What the heck is Partner Ops? 17.11.2022 6:26
Send us Fan Mail The short answer: A jack of all trades supporting a wide set of initiatives to drive Partnership process deeper into the org they serve. The long answer: It's really not well defined and will largely depend on your organizational maturity around Partnerships. The Ecosystem Mindset for Professional Services 27.10.2022 7:49
Send us Fan Mail If you work in Professional Services AT a software company, your job is not about Professional Services. Yes, that's what you do each day, but you do it in service to the Total Lifetime Value of the customer. The TLV impacts retention, which impacts valuation, which impacts shareholder value. The Best Ops Moves are Often Invisible 26.10.2022 7:47
Send us Fan Mail Operations is almost an entirely 'behind the scenes' function for your average SaaS company. Projects in this space invariably touch 'live' environments where people are working and downtime is extremely limited or prohibited, depending on the system.
